Sergi Guardiola may share a surname with a Barcelona legend, but his legacy with the La Liga giants is the stark opposite of Pep's all conquering reputation, with the young midfielder sacked from the club after just seven hours and 13 minutes, following the discovery of several anti-Barcelona social media posts.

Guardiola joined Granada in January, being promoted to the first team this Summer but, since the Andalusian club have brought aboard a host of new signings, Guardiola has found himself on the edges of the squad and has now secured a loan move to the Australian A-League.

The Spanish club's official Twitter feed has confirmed that the 25-year-old has joined Adelaide United on a season long deal.
